Job Summary

We are seeking a dedicated, detail-oriented, and compassionate Medical Office Assistant (MOA) to join our dynamic healthcare team. The ideal candidate will have 1–2 years of experience in a clinical or medical office setting and will play a vital role in ensuring a positive patient experience and smooth daily operations of the clinic. This position involves a combination of administrative, clerical, and limited clinical duties in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Greet and check in patients in a professional and welcoming manner.
  • Schedule, confirm, and manage appointments using EMR systems (Med Access preferred).
  • Answer phone calls, emails, and patient inquiries promptly and courteously.
  • Register new patients and update demographic and insurance information.
  • Prepare, organize, and maintain accurate patient charts and electronic medical records.
  • Handle billing, invoicing, and insurance claim submissions.
  • Assist physicians and nursing staff with patient flow and coordination.
  • Record patient vitals, prepare examination rooms, and ensure cleanliness and readiness for procedures.
  • Sterilize and restock medical instruments and supplies as required.
  • Maintain strict confidentiality in accordance with PHIPA and PIPEDA regulations.
  • Manage incoming/outgoing mail, faxes, and other correspondence.
  • Monitor and order office and clinical supplies to ensure availability.
  • Support patient recalls, referrals, and follow-up appointments.
  • Contribute to the continuous improvement of clinic operations and patient satisfaction.

Qualifications

  • Education: Completion of a recognized Medical Office Assistant (MOA) program or equivalent training.
  • Experience: Minimum 1–2 years of experience in a medical office, walk-in clinic, or healthcare setting.
  • Technical Skills:
  • Proficiency in Med Access EMR software is required.
  • Competency in Microsoft Office Suite (Word, Excel, Outlook).
  • Knowledge:
  • Understanding of medical terminology and clinical workflows.
  • Familiarity with healthcare regulations, privacy laws, and patient confidentiality requirements.
  • Personal Attributes:
  • Excellent communication, interpersonal, and organizational skills.
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to multitask effectively.
  • Professional, empathetic, and patient-centered attitude.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a collaborative healthcare team.
